WebThe Learjet 75 Liberty is powered by two Honeywell TFE731-40BR turbofan engines. Each engine has a maximum thrust of 3,850 lbf. The geared turbofan has a length of 1.26 meters and diameter of 1 meter. The aircraft has a maximum range of 2,080 nautical miles, cruise speed of 465 knots, and service ceiling of 51,000 feet. WebThe Learjet 35A covers more miles in less time on less fuel than any other business jet. Period. In fact, even slower jets consume more fuel than the Learjet 35A. The Cessna Citation S/II, for example, takes about 15 minutes longer than the Learjet to complete a typical 500-n.m. mission at high-speed cruise--and gulps down 100 pounds more fuel ... Learjet is a Canadian-owned aerospace manufacturer of business jets for civilian and military use based in Wichita, Kansas, United States. Founded in the late 1950s by William Powell Lear as Swiss American Aviation Corporation, it has been a subsidiary of Canadian Bombardier Aerospace since 1990, which markets it … See more Learjet was one of the first companies to manufacture a private, luxury aircraft.
